On Tuesday 01 April 2003 10:41 pm, M. Fioretti wrote:
> There is an interesting RH9 review at www.gurulabs.com
> Among other things it says that now it is easier, especially for
> those writing documentation, to get printouts (in which format?)
> of the installation screens (SHIFT+PrintScrn).
>
> Is this possible with miniconda/slinky? I'm (very slowly :-( ) reading
> through Richard's submissions and the comments he got, to release
> an updated install guide, but adding screenshots to it would be really
> nice, wouldn't it?
Miniconda (Once it exists for Red Hat 9) should be able to do this.
For slinky, it's not likely. (I'd have to add it, and disk and memory
sapce are at a premium.)
